| 质粒名称: | pLZ415 |
|---|---|
| 出品公司: | Wekwikgene |
| 目录编号: | 0000630 |
| 产品用途: | Mammalian Cre-repressible GEMSNS3a(H1) expression vector (PhCMV-loxP-GEMSNS3a(H1)-loxP-pA). |
| 存储实验室: | Mingqi XIE Lab |
|
载体骨架基本信息 |
|
| 载体名称: | pCMV |
| 表达系统: | 哺乳动物表达 |
| 启动子: | PhCMV |
| 拷贝数: | 高拷贝 |
| 载体抗性: | 氨苄霉素 |
| 生长温度: | 37 ℃ |
| 宿主菌: | Stbl3 |
|
插入基因信息 |
|
| 插入基因名称: | GEMSNS3a(H1) |
| 物种来源: | Synthetic |
| 密码子优化: | 哺乳细胞表达优化 |
|
文献引用方法 |
|
| 参考文献部分: |
Multi-layered computational gene networks by engineered tristate logics
Shao J., Qiu X., Zhang L., Li S., Xue S., Si Y., Li Y., Jiang J., Wu Y., Xiong Q., Wang Y., Chen Q., Gao T., Zhu L., Wang H., Xie M.
Cell 187, 5064-5080.e14 (2024)
